Why Your Headlights Turn Yellow (and Why It Matters)

Headlights are made of polycarbonate, a durable plastic designed to withstand impacts and weather. But over time, ultraviolet (UV) rays from the sun break down the plastic’s protective outer layer, causing it to oxidize. This oxidation creates a yellowish, hazy film that blocks light output. Even if your headlights still “work,” reduced clarity means less light reaches the road—critical for spotting pedestrians, potholes, or oncoming traffic after dark.

Worse, most drivers wait until the damage is severe before addressing it. By then, the oxidation has penetrated deeper into the plastic, making restoration harder. The earlier you act, the better your results—but even heavily faded headlights can often be restored with the right product.

What You’ll Need Before You Start

Before diving into the process, gather these tools and materials:

  • Chemical Guys Headlight Restorer Kit (includes pre-cleaner, restoration gel, polish, UV protectant, and application pads)
  • Microfiber towels (at least 3–4, lint-free)
  • Masking tape (to protect surrounding paint or trim)
  • Optional: A soft-bristle brush (for hard-to-reach areas like headlight edges)

First, park your car in a shaded area—direct sunlight can cause the products to dry too quickly, leading to streaks. Then, clean the headlights with the included pre-cleaner and a microfiber towel to remove dirt, bugs, or road grime. This step is critical: any leftover debris will interfere with the restoration gel’s ability to bond with the oxidation.


Step 1: Assess the Damage

Not all headlight damage is the same. Use a clean, dry microfiber towel to wipe the surface and inspect:

  • Light yellowing/hazing: Mild oxidation. You’ll likely see improvement in 1–2 applications.
  • Dark yellow/brown tint: Moderate oxidation. May require 2–3 applications, focusing more time on scrubbing.
  • White, cracked, or cloudy plastic: Severe oxidation. At this stage, the plastic may be too far gone—restoration might not fully restore clarity, but it can still improve light output.

Chemical Guys works best on yellowing and moderate haze. If your headlights have physical cracks (from rocks or impacts), you’ll need to replace them instead.


Step 2: Apply the Restoration Gel

Shake the restoration gel bottle well. Squeeze a quarter-sized amount onto one of the included foam applicator pads. Spread the gel evenly over the entire headlight surface, focusing on the most faded areas. Use firm, circular motions—think of it like waxing a car. The gel will start to bubble slightly as it reacts with the oxidation; this is normal.

Let it sit for 3–5 minutes, but don’t let it dry completely. You’ll know it’s ready when the gel turns from clear to a slightly hazy white. For heavily oxidized lights, you can gently scrub with a soft-bristle brush during this time to lift stubborn grime.


Step 3: Rinse and Polish

After the gel has reacted, rinse the headlights thoroughly with water to remove the residue. Dry with a microfiber towel. Now, apply the included polish using a fresh applicator pad. The polish will smooth out any remaining micro-scratches and restore the headlight’s glossy finish. Follow the same circular motion technique, then buff with a clean towel to a high shine.


Step 4: Seal with UV Protectant

The final step is critical: applying the UV protectant. Oxidation happens because UV rays break down the plastic—this protectant creates a barrier to block those rays. Squeeze a thin layer onto a microfiber towel and spread it evenly over the headlights. Let it cure for 24 hours before washing your car (or driving in heavy rain) to ensure it bonds properly.


How Long Do the Results Last?

With proper care, Chemical Guys Headlight Restorer can keep your headlights clear for 6–12 months. To maximize longevity:

  • Wash your car regularly, especially after driving on salted roads (winter) or dusty trails.
  • Reapply the UV protectant every 3–6 months.
  • Avoid parking your car in direct sunlight for extended periods (garages or covered parking are ideal).

Common Questions About Chemical Guys Headlight Restorer

Q: Can I use this on LED or HID headlights?
A: Yes. The formula is safe for all types of headlights—halogen, LED, and HID. The key is that the damage is to the polycarbonate lens, not the internal bulb or housing.

Q: Will this remove deep scratches?
A: It depends. Minor surface scratches (caused by tree branches or wiper blades) can often be polished out. Deep scratches (you can feel them with your fingernail) are too aggressive for restoration—you’d need to sand the headlight (with fine-grit sandpaper) first, which isn’t included in the kit. For those cases, consider a professional detailer.

Q: Is the product safe for my car’s paint?
A: Absolutely. The kit includes masking tape to protect trim, and the formulas are non-corrosive. As long as you avoid getting the gel on painted surfaces (rinse immediately if contact occurs), there’s no risk.

Q: Do I need to wear gloves?
A: While not mandatory, the restoration gel contains chemicals that can dry out skin. We recommend wearing nitrile gloves to keep your hands protected.
